Understanding Wireless Charging Standards

Wireless charging can be confusing with multiple standards and compatibility questions. The Qi standard (pronounced “chee”) dominates the market and is supported by virtually all modern smartphones. Qi is an open standard developed by the Wireless Power Consortium, ensuring cross-device compatibility.

MagSafe is Apple’s proprietary magnetic charging system introduced with the iPhone 12 series. It uses magnets to perfectly align the charging coil with your phone, eliminating the frustration of finding the sweet spot on traditional wireless chargers. MagSafe also enables a new ecosystem of accessories like stands, wallets, and car mounts.

Qi2 is the newest standard, released in 2026, that brings MagSafe-like magnetic alignment to Android devices. Qi2 incorporates the Magnetic Power Profile (MPP) technology licensed from Apple, meaning future Android phones can have the same snap-to-charge convenience as iPhones. This represents a major step toward universal magnetic charging.

How to Choose the Best Wireless Charger?

Finding the right wireless charger depends on your phone, budget, and how you plan to use it. Let me break down the key factors based on my testing experience.

Charging Speed: Faster is Not Always Better

Wireless charging speed is measured in watts (W). Most Qi chargers deliver 5-15W, while newer MagSafe and Qi2 chargers can reach 15-25W. Higher wattage means faster charging, but only if your phone supports it.

iPhone users with models 12-15 are limited to 15W wireless charging. Only the iPhone 16 Pro and 16 Pro Max support the new 25W standard, and even then, you need a compatible 30W power adapter to achieve those speeds.

Samsung Galaxy phones support up to 15W wireless charging, but only with official Samsung chargers or certified third-party options. Standard Qi chargers typically deliver 10W to Samsung devices.

Reality Check: Wireless charging will always be slower than wired charging. Even the fastest 25W wireless chargers cannot compete with 27W+ wired charging. Think of wireless as convenient overnight charging, not rapid top-ups.

Case Compatibility: How Thick is Too Thick?

One of the most common questions I hear is about charging through phone cases. The general rule is that wireless charging works through cases up to 3-5mm thick.

Magnetic chargers like MagSafe and Qi2 work best with MagSafe-compatible cases. These cases have built-in magnets that align perfectly with the charger. Non-MagSafe cases will charge but may have weaker magnetic hold.

Thick rugged cases like Otterbox Defender or cases with metal plates or kickstands often interfere with wireless charging. Some chargers handle these better than others. The Samsung 15W charger and Anker MagGo 3-in-1 both performed well through thick cases in my testing.

Heat Management: Why Some Chargers Get Hot

Wireless charging generates more heat than wired charging. This is due to physics: energy transfer through induction is less efficient than direct electrical connection.

Chargers with built-in cooling fans, like the Samsung 15W pad, manage heat better than passive designs. Metal housings, like on the Apple MagSafe Charger, also help dissipate heat.

Excessive heat can degrade battery health over time. Quality chargers include temperature monitoring and will reduce charging speed if things get too hot. This is why your phone might charge more slowly on hot days.

Sleep-Friendly Features: Lighting and Noise

If you plan to use your wireless charger on your nightstand, pay attention to LED indicators and noise levels. Some chargers have bright LEDs that can disrupt sleep.

Sleep-friendly options include the Yootech 10W Max (LED turns off during charging), INIU 15W Stand (adaptive brightness), and TNDAJI 2-Pack (breathing LED that turns off after one minute).

Chargers with cooling fans, like the Samsung 15W, produce a slight whirring sound. Most users find this unobtrusive, but light sleepers might prefer silent charging options.

Multi-Device Charging: When One Port is Not Enough

3-in-1 charging stations have become increasingly popular as more people accumulate multiple devices. These stations charge your phone, smartwatch, and earbuds simultaneously.

The main decision is between MagSafe 3-in-1 chargers (like the Anker MagGo 3-in-1 and Ouotoo 3-in-1) and non-MagSafe options (like the Anlmz 3-in-1). MagSafe models offer better alignment but cost more.

Consider your devices carefully. Some 3-in-1 chargers only support Apple Watch, while others are Samsung-specific. Cross-platform options are rare due to different charging technologies.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the best wireless charger?

The best wireless charger depends on your phone. For iPhone users, the Apple MagSafe Charger offers 25W Qi2 charging with perfect magnetic alignment. Samsung users should get the Samsung 15W Wireless Charger with built-in cooling. Budget shoppers will love the Yootech 10W Max for under $10.

Is 10W or 15W better for wireless charging?

15W is better if your phone supports it and you want faster charging. Samsung Galaxy phones and some Android devices can take advantage of 15W charging. However, 15W generates more heat and may cause more battery wear over time. For overnight charging, 10W is perfectly adequate and runs cooler.

Is Qi or MagSafe better?

MagSafe is better for iPhone users because of its magnetic alignment that eliminates positioning frustration. It also enables an ecosystem of accessories. Qi is better for universal compatibility across different phone brands and typically costs less. If you have an iPhone 12 or newer, MagSafe is worth the investment.

Do wireless chargers work with phone cases?

Yes, most wireless chargers work through phone cases up to 3-5mm thick. MagSafe and Qi2 chargers work best with magnetic cases for optimal alignment. Thick rugged cases, cases with metal plates, or cases with kickstands may interfere with charging or require removal.

Can wireless chargers damage phone batteries?

Wireless chargers do not damage phone batteries when used properly. Quality chargers include temperature monitoring and power regulation to protect battery health. However, the heat generated by wireless charging can contribute to long-term battery wear more than wired charging. Using a certified charger and avoiding excessive heat helps minimize any potential impact.

Why is wireless charging slower than wired?

Wireless charging is slower because energy transfer through induction is less efficient than direct electrical connection. Some energy is lost as heat during the transfer process. Wired charging can deliver 25W+ consistently, while wireless charging typically tops out at 15-25W with significant heat generation that can trigger thermal throttling.
